Sporobolus Minutus Subsp. Confertus

Sporobolus minutus subsp. confertus is a lesser-known grass species native to arid and semi-arid regions of the southwestern united states. this plant thrives in harsh environments where water is scarce and temperatures are extreme. it is characterized by its compact growth habit and dense clusters of small, spike-like flowers. despite its modest appearance, it plays an important role in stabilizing soil and supporting local wildlife. its resilience makes it a valuable subject for ecological and botanical study.
